Rio de Janeiro one of the most important in Brazil and considered by many to be the most beautiful city in South America. For people born in Rio de Janeiro, the name of the cariocas. It is the second largest city in the country, after São Paulo, with which it forms the Megalopolis of the Brazilian Southeast.

The city is famous for Copacabana and Ipanema beaches, by the giant statue of Christ redeemer on Cerro del Corcovado, for the annual celebration of Carnival, and by the monolithic mountain known as Sugar Loaf.

The carnival celebrated in Rio de Janeiro is famous for the schools of samba who parade in front of the spectators in a sambadrome. The whole city is upset second week of February to celebrate Carnival. Reservations are required well in advance and it is common for hotels to raise their prices and offer the entire week.

The weather from Rio de Janeiro is tropical, with average temperatures of 23º Celsius and 73.4º Fahrenheit.
